Space and Comfort

One of the biggest reasons I would choose this tent is the interior space. I like being able to sit up, change clothes, and organize my gear without constantly bumping into walls. The Copper Canyon 6 Tent gives me that extra headroom, which makes the camping experience feel much less restrictive. If I were camping with family or friends, I would appreciate the room it provides.

Setup Experience

When I buy a tent, setup matters just as much as size. I prefer something that does not turn into a frustrating puzzle after a long drive. The Copper Canyon 6 Tent is the kind of tent I would expect to set up with reasonable ease, especially if I had one other person helping me. For me, a straightforward setup is a big advantage.

Ventilation and Airflow

I always pay attention to ventilation because a stuffy tent can ruin a trip fast. I like tents that allow air to move well, especially during warmer nights. The Copper Canyon 6 Tent seems like a good option if I want better airflow and a more comfortable sleeping environment. Good ventilation is one of those features I never overlook.

Weather Protection

When I’m choosing a tent, I want to feel confident that it can handle changing weather. I look for a tent that gives me protection from light rain and wind while still being practical for regular camping use. The Copper Canyon 6 Tent appears to be a solid choice for fair-weather and moderate conditions, which is exactly the kind of camping I usually do.

Storage and Organization

I also like having a tent that helps me stay organized. Extra pockets, space for bags, and enough room to keep things off the sleeping area make a big difference for me. With the Copper Canyon 6 Tent, I would expect enough usable space to keep my camping essentials within reach without creating clutter.

Who I Think It’s Best For

In my opinion, this tent is best for families, couples who want extra room, or small groups of campers. I would recommend it to anyone who values comfort and space over ultralight portability. If I wanted a tent for car camping rather than backpacking, this would be the kind of model I’d seriously consider.

What I Would Check Before Buying

Before I buy the Copper Canyon 6 Tent, I would check the packed size, weight, and included accessories. I always want to know whether the tent comes with everything I need or if I’ll need to buy extras. I’d also compare it with other 6-person tents to make sure I’m getting the best mix of comfort, durability, and value.
